Ultrasound systems specialist Zonare is helping users develop their
clinical excellence by providing its market leading technology to
educational courses across the UK.
The opportunity to trial Zonare’s equipment at training events gives
people the chance to gain practical experience of the technology in the classroom
without having to wait until they get into a clinical setting. This
approach allows practitioners to build their skills successfully and
quickly with no impact on the patient.
This year alone, Zonare’s education programme will support around twenty
different training courses and events across a range of ultrasound
specialisms, including head and neck, thoracic and anaesthesia.
